Sotheby's Literature and Illustration 11-12 July 2002 is an auction catalogue from Sotheby's (London). This catalogue includes descriptions of lots for several writings by J.R.R. Tolkien:[1]

  • Lot 781 (pp.367-9) - This lot consists of a First Edition copy of The Hobbit inscribed to Tolkien's aunt Jane Neave, together with a handwritten chart giving the name and roman equivalent of each rune used on Thror's Map. The chart is reproduced in a photograph.
  • Lot 785 (p.372) - This lot consists of an inscribed 1956/57/55 set of The Lord of the Rings together with a letter to M.R. Ridley, dated 27 September 1961. As well as including extracts from the letter, a tengwar inscription of the phrase 'Nai hiruvalyë Valimar' (Maybe thou shalt find Valimar) is reproduced in a photograph.
  • Lot 789 (pp.374-5) - Four letters to Pauline Baynes dating from 23 November 1961 to 3 August 1962 - the lot description includes quotes discussing The Adventures of Tom Bombadil. Five pages from the letters are reproduced in a photograph. (Previously published in an earlier Sotheby's catalogue, see Lot 554, Sotheby's Valuable Printed Books and Manuscripts 13 December 2001)
